About 4-(2,2-dibromoethenyl)pyrimidine

4-(2,2-dibromoethenyl)pyrimidine (PubChem CID 130532154) has the molecular formula C6H4Br2N2 and a molecular weight of 263.92 g/mol. Its IUPAC name is 4-(2,2-dibromoethenyl)pyrimidine.
